Highlights: Ai In The Liquor Industry Statistics

  • In the year 2021, the global market for Artificial Intelligence in the alcohol industry was estimated to be around 697.2 million USD.
  • The Compound annual growth rate (CAGR) expected for AI in the alcohol industry from 2020 to 2025 is 36.1%.
  • 71% of businesses in the beverage industry acknowledge that AI would be beneficial for their services.
  • 31% of wholesalers and distributors have reported using AI to manage their supply chains.
  • Artificial intelligence projects doubled in the alcohol industry from 2015 (14%) to 2017 (31%).
  • AI-driven smart tenders can provide customer drink recommendations with an 80% accuracy rate.
  • 45% of beer manufacturers have started using AI to boost their production.
  • Companies in the spirits industry have seen up to a 20% increase in sales after implementing AI solutions.
  • 70% of renowned alcohol brands are planning to incorporate AI technology for advertising by 2023.
  • 63% of consumers prefer AI-based personalized recommendations in their online liquor shopping.
  • 55% of online alcoholic beverage retailers observed an improvement in customer service due to AI.
  • The application of machine learning has brought about a 15% reduction in waste in the alcohol production industry.
  • AI has helped beverage companies reduce their energy consumption by 8%.
  • AI-enabled analytics can help liquor companies increase their net margin by 5%.
  • More than 60% of breweries plan to implement AI in the next two years for improving the brewing process.
  • Artificial Intelligence is forecasted to reduce operational costs in the liquor industry by 30% by 2025.
  • 40% of alcohol businesses reported improved predictive capabilities due to the use of AI.
